Matthew Hayden’s Best Test XI of All Time (21st Century)

  • opener: Alastair Cook, David Warner
  • Middle orderJacques Kallis, Brian Lara (captain), Virat Kohli, VVS Laxman
  • Wicketkeeper: Adam Gilchrist
  • Spinner: Shane Warne
  • Fast bowler: Pat Cummins, Brett Lee, James Anderson

Kane Williamson’s Best Test XI of All Time (21st Century)

  • opener: Matthew Hayden, Virender Sehwag
  • Middle order: Ricky Ponting (Captain), Sachintendulkar, Steve Smith, Abdebiers
  • Wicketkeeper:Dhoni (Vice Captain)
  • Spinner: Muttiah Muralitharan
  • Fast bowler: Glenn McGrath, Dale Steyn, Shoaib Akhtar
